Base modules

Risk management, measures, controls, master data and administration are always available in HITGuard and form the basis of the tool.

Module Description
Risk management Identification and assessment of risks and opportunities on a central platform for assessments and treatments. The risk policy is freely configurable, and various workflows support you in this. → Risk/Opportunity workflow · For Practitioners
Measures Implementation of measures to eliminate or reduce risks and security gaps. Tracking via progress reports and effectiveness review. → Measure workflow · For Practitioners
Controls Management and assessment of controls and their effectiveness. Create control definitions and track execution. → Control workflow · For Practitioners
Master data Maintenance of company data, resources and assets as well as knowledge bases, questionnaire templates and standards.
Administration Configuration and adaptation of HITGuard to your requirements: management of user accounts, roles and teams as well as integration into existing systems and processes.

Add-ons

Various extensions cover additional use cases. Add-ons are licensed separately and are usually activated under Administration › Management systems for one or more management systems.

Add-on Description
Data protection Support in complying with data protection regulations and guidelines. Activates the "Data protection" menu item. → Processing activity workflow · Working with processing activities
Audit management Carry out internal and external audits, track results and generate reports. Activates the "Audit management" menu item.
Case management Processing of security incidents and violations of guidelines and regulations. Activates the "Case management" menu item. → Report workflow · Creating reports · Whistleblower system
Document management Combines document control, uploaded attachments and the report archive. Activation via your contact person at TogetherSecure. → Document management workflow · Review and approval workflow
ESG Management Support with the double materiality analysis; extends risk management with new menu items. → More about ESG Management
Supplier Risk Management Send reviews to suppliers and integrate them into your audit processes; extends administration and reviews. → More about Supplier Risk Management

My Dashboards

Dashboard with KPIs and reports

Dashboards provide an overview of the management systems based on key performance indicators (KPIs) and make reports available for reporting. By default, there is one dashboard each for KPIs from risk management, measures and controls; the data protection, case and audit management add-ons each have an additional dashboard. You only ever see dashboards, KPIs and reports for which your user is authorized.

Permissions: Access to a dashboard or its KPIs and reports requires the "Expert", "Professional" or "Observer" role in the respective module (e.g. at least "Professional" in risk management for the risk management dashboard).

My dashboards: You can create additional dashboards. Standard dashboards delivered with HITGuard are marked with a tool icon; they can be edited and reset to their original state, but not deleted. Dashboards you create yourself can be configured as "Private" (only for you) or open (for all authorized members) or can also be deleted.

Mark dashboard as favorite

Favorite: Using the star next to the dashboard configuration, you mark one dashboard per management system as a favorite – it is ranked first and displayed after logging in.

Further reading: Creating/editing dashboards · Risk management · ESG · Measures · Controls · Data protection · Case management · Audit management

Reports on dashboards correspond in content to the reports of the respective menu items (see there for explanations) and additionally offer:

  • Prepare several versions: Using the "Filter" button, different configurations of a report can be saved – e.g. a "Risk report – details" with measure and control details for risk owners and a concise "Board report risks" for the board.
  • Set as default report setting: On non-private dashboards, Experts and Professionals can set one configuration as the default per report type. This is used automatically in overview lists (e.g. under Risk management › Risk assessment), but remains individually adjustable on the report page itself. Settings already set individually are not overwritten by the default. The default report is marked on the dashboard with a star on the report icon.

AI features

AI functions via the "asterisk" button

In HTML-editable fields (fields with text formatting) you will find an "asterisk" button, via which you call up AI functions. With it you can, for texts:

  • summarize
  • proofread
  • expand
  • shorten
  • change the style
  • change the tone
  • translate between German and English

Using your own prompts, you can also ask the AI questions and generate your own texts. There is a special feature in the deviation analysis and in the review result: there, the AI functions can also be used in the non-HTML-editable field of the justification.

Current management tasks (the envelope)

Management tasks

The envelope at the top right informs Professionals and Experts about tasks that have been reported as completed and are waiting for closure/review. Clicking on the envelope opens the list, which shows them these tasks and expired analysis periods. However, the list only shows the tasks from the current management system. Tasks only appear to users who are authorized to process them (e.g. answered processing activities only to users with Professional/Expert rights in data protection).

Section Description
Progress reports Answered progress reports on measures.
Risks Risks that have been newly submitted or returned.
Protection requirement analyses Answered protection requirement analysis.
Vulnerability analyses Answered vulnerability analyses.
Reports assigned to me Open reports assigned to you.
Unassigned reports Reports not yet assigned to any user. Only visible to team members if a support team is stored.
Processing activities Answered processing activities.
